Marine floodlight lenses are designed for durability and optimal light distribution in harsh marine environments. These lenses are typically made from high-quality materials like polycarbonate to resist corrosion and UV damage. They ensure bright, even illumination for safety and visibility on boats and docks.
Size: 100mm to 500mm diameter
Grade: Marine-grade, corrosion-resistant
Viscosity: N/A (solid material)
Buoyancy: Non-buoyant (designed for fixed mounting)
Material: Polycarbonate or tempered glass
Beam Angle: 30° to 120° adjustable
IP Rating: IP66 or higher
Temperature Range: -30°C to +60°C
UV Resistance: High (for prolonged outdoor use)
Impact Resistance: IK08 or higher
Lens Type: Fresnel or clear, anti-glare options
Mounting: Stainless steel brackets or bolts
Compliance: Meets SOLAS, IMO, and EN standards
Marine Floodlight Lenses and Marine Lighting products typically comply with maritime standards such as IEC 60945, ISO 17884, and other relevant certifications depending on the specific model and application.
